The problem with M&A.
300–400 associate hours per deal. Every document rebuilt from scratch. Quality varies by who’s staffed. No system produces the actual work product.
Deal context lives in people’s heads. 20% annual associate attrition. Each mid-level departure costs $1M+. New hires start from zero.
Up to 3,000 billable hours per year per associate. 52% burnout. 33% depression. Associates lose their families, health, and relationships to work that could be automated.

Built by the associate this product was designed to save.
At Greenberg Traurig and prior firms, Abdulrasheed became known for unusually high-speed, high-accuracy execution across complex sponsor-backed M&A transactions.
Over time, a pattern became clear: elite deal teams disproportionately depended on a small number of individuals capable of synthesizing legal, economic, and strategic information under extreme time pressure.
The realization behind UseABI was simple: elite legal judgment should not remain trapped inside overextended humans.
UseABI was built to operationalize that judgment at scale.
